“As a Black man and therapist, I know that the ways we heal may look different from the ways mainstream wellness talks about health. Black men experience the same challenges as anyone else, but with the added pressures of racism, increased stigma, and oppression. The path to healing is different and needs to take into account our lived brealities and the complexity of contemporary Black masculinity.” PsychologyMental HealthWellnessAfrican American AuthorsBlack Men Book:Self-Care for Black Men: 100 Ways to Heal and Liberate Source: Self-Care for Black Men: 100 Ways to Heal and Liberate
“Self-care is not a perfect journey. Different factors and barriers, including mental ones, get in the way of self-care. Even when armed with the right tools and education, you may still struggle to put some of the suggestions in this book into practice. Give yourself grace, but also hold yourself accountable. Looking after yourself can be difficult, but if you try new things, you will gain a lot. Your health will improve. Your relationships will get better. Your mental health will become more stable and secure.” PsychologyMental HealthSelf Care QuotesBlack Men Book:Self-Care for Black Men: 100 Ways to Heal and Liberate Source: Self-Care for Black Men: 100 Ways to Heal and Liberate
“Practicing mindfulness can seem abstract at first. It certainly was to me. But what I’ve learned is that when we use the senses we have available, we create a shortcut to present-centered living. Because the body naturally rests in the here-and-now, it proves itself a useful tool in mindfulness.” PsychologyMental HealthWellnessMindfulness QuotesStress ManagementBlack AuthorsBlack MenMindfulness Meditation Book:Meditations for Black Men: Ten Guided Meditations for the Body, Mind, and Spirit Source: Meditations for Black Men: Ten Guided Meditations for the Body, Mind, and Spirit
